Tafero v. Florida

No. 89-7359 (A-762) | SCOTUS | May 1, 1990

Lead Opinion

Sup. Ct. Fla. Application for stay of execution of sentence of death, presented to Justice Kennedy, and by him referred to the Court, denied. Certiorari denied.
